cement, concrete or other please help......?

i have started to open my old open fire and am redoing the hearth and the base square. is it safe to use concrete or cement as it is or do i have to add something to it to make it tolorant to the heat from the open fire or do i need to use a totally diff material,... please help,

Answer:

a good mix of 3 sand 1 cement at least1,5 inch's thick point seal the fire cheeks with fire clay should do the trick allow to dry well before lighting fire
Cement is OK but if you want a good job at not a great cost, use fire brick to line the surface of the burning area.
you ask if you should use concrete or cement....? cement is an ingredient of concrete, you can't make it without it.. sharp sand and cement is the best solution. 4 parts sand to 1 part cement. when the screed is dry you would be better to tile it with ceramic tiles. they will give a much better finish than concrete.. you shouldn't have to worry about heat from the fire... heat rises. and you will have an ash catcher beneath the fire anyway, so there should be no damage. not unless you where thinking of lighting a camp fire on the base..... hope this helps
